House amendment to the 2nd edition makes the following changes. 
Part VI.
Modifies the definition of defensive device to refer to "less than lethal" devices instead of "non-lethal" devices. 
Part VII.
Removes the changes to GS 143-143.4, which broadens the door lock exemptions under the NC State Building Code so that it included any business entity licensed to sell automatic weapons as a federal firearms dealer that is in the business of selling firearms or ammunition.
